    I was doing some routine maintenance on this website today and I noticed an Uncaught Syntax error message on Chrome's Developer Tools Console.

    Here is the error message:
    Uncaught SyntaxError: Unexpected token <

    Can somebody help me identify this error?

    Thanks!

    https://williamsburgmemorialpark.com/
    November 8, 2018 at 9:43 am #224234
    Victor Font
    Moderator

    It's coming from the Virginia Gazette Pixel Code. The last quote before the closing bracket is a curly quote. It has to be a straight quote.
